Gold Member Username: Jonathan_fGA USA Post Number: 5492 Registered: May-04 | "I'm going to use two RE8s for my rear stage mids.. going to mount in pods on top of my sub enclosure and I'll prolly end up running some diamond d3 componnets up front" RE8s won't do worth a crap as mids or midbasses. Subbass is the ONLY thing they'll do, and they aren't really the best SQ at that. Image Dynamics ID8s would do better in that regard, but still won't do midbass. Just stick with your subs, or own up and get some true midbass drivers. |

alteraudiousa Unregistered guest | The 8in Tang Band will be somewhere in the 60$ or below shipped in 48states. Yes ppl do have 8's for midbass usage or really they use it for a relatively small frequency range somewhere above where the sub cuts off, 80hz or so, and up to about 300-500hz. You'd have to have a seperate amp or a custom crossover made for it. If run active off the amp you'd just have to play with the amps crossover. You'ld also have to have the other speakers crossover at a point close to where the 8's crossover starts to slope off, so 315hz to 500hz. Its something you have to play around with. I did that for a while but its hard to find the enclosure space in my car for an 8in. |
